Transaction 50f1516622da8124346321376f3780a631d36d08d7712957a288b11819d6de3a
1 Input
1 Output
-
50f1516622da8124346321376f3780a631d36d08d7712957a288b11819d6de3a:0
- value
- 2933196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d61f14406fe80f47fa18d42d55e9534fd0a1273 OP_EQUAL
- address
- 3EaaXkaZdJjJVaYMUbKStKbBAHnGCva9KK